This book examines the linkages between environmental change and forced migration. This has been a headline topic during the past few years with predictions of “millions of refugees”. It presents case studies from across the world of responses to climate change as well as other environmental changes and examines the role that environmental change plays among the other factors that lead to a decision to migrate.
